What is Bitcoin?
Bitcoin is a form of digital currency that allows for online peer-to-peer transactions. It operates on a decentralized system known as the blockchain—a public ledger that tracks all transactions across a network of computers. Unlike traditional currencies, Bitcoin is not regulated by any central authority, making it immune to governmental manipulation and inflation. This innovative approach to currency allows users to send transactions securely, anonymously, and without the need for third-party verification.
The History of Bitcoin
Bitcoin was introduced in 2008 by an entity known as Satoshi Nakamoto, who remains a largely enigmatic figure in the cryptocurrency world. The first block of the Bitcoin blockchain, known as the “genesis block,” was mined in January 2009. Since then, Bitcoin has undergone exponential growth—facing numerous challenges, criticisms, and a radical change in public perception from a niche technological experiment to a mainstream investment asset. Major milestones include Bitcoin’s first real-world transaction in 2010, acceptance by various online merchants, and its listing on major exchanges.
How Bitcoin Works: A Technical Overview
At its core, Bitcoin uses a technology called blockchain, which is a decentralized, public ledger of all transactions. Each transaction is recorded in a “block,” and these blocks are linked together to form a chain. When a user initiates a transaction, miners use powerful computers to solve complex mathematical puzzles to verify the transaction’s authenticity. Once verified, it is added to the blockchain. This process is known as mining and it serves two primary purposes: it secures the network and releases new bitcoins into circulation.

How to Buy Bitcoin: Step-by-Step Guide
- Choose a Cryptocurrency Exchange: Start by selecting a reputable exchange such as Coinbase or Binance where Bitcoin is available for purchase.
- Create an Account: Sign up and complete any necessary identity verification processes.
- Secure a Wallet: Before buying Bitcoin, set up a wallet where your cryptocurrencies can be safely stored.
- Deposit Funds: Link your bank account or credit card to deposit funds into your exchange account.
- Purchase Bitcoin: Navigate to the Bitcoin trading section of the exchange and place an order to buy Bitcoin based on your budget and market trends.
- Transfer to Your Wallet: After purchasing, move your Bitcoin from the exchange to your personal wallet for enhanced security.
Choosing the Right Bitcoin Wallet
Selecting the right Bitcoin wallet is essential for securing your investment. There are several types of wallets available:
- Hot Wallets: These are online wallets connected to the internet, making transactions easier but also more vulnerable to hacking.
- Cold Wallets: These are offline wallets, such as hardware wallets or paper wallets, providing added security against online threats.
- Mobile Wallets: These are apps on your smartphone that provide convenient access to your Bitcoin on the go.
- Desktop Wallets: These are applications that run on your computer, giving you complete control over your private keys.

What is Bitcoin Mining?
Bitcoin mining is the process by which new bitcoins are created and transactions are confirmed on the Bitcoin network. Miners compete to solve cryptographic puzzles, and the first one to succeed gets to add the new block of transactions to the blockchain, receiving a set number of bitcoins as a reward for their efforts.
Mining Equipment and Software Requirements
To effectively mine Bitcoin, specialized hardware known as Application-Specific Integrated Circuits (ASICs) is required. These devices are designed specifically for mining and outperform regular computers in solving the complex algorithms necessary for validating transactions. Additionally, miners must install mining software that connects their hardware to the Bitcoin network and facilitates the mining process.
Calculating Mining Profitability
Understanding mining profitability is crucial before investing in mining equipment. Factors influencing profitability include electricity costs, mining difficulty, hardware efficiency, and the fluctuating price of Bitcoin. Using online calculators, miners can input their local electricity rates, hardware specifications, and current Bitcoin price to estimate potential earnings versus costs.

Bitcoin as a Digital Asset vs. Traditional Currency
While Bitcoin operates similarly to traditional currencies—serving as a medium for transactions—it differs fundamentally in its decentralized nature and limited supply. Unlike fiat currencies controlled by central authorities, Bitcoin’s monetary policy is rigid, with only 21 million bitcoins ever to be mined. This scarcity creates a unique proposition as a store of value, often being compared to precious metals like gold.

Understanding Bitcoin Forks
A Bitcoin fork occurs when there are changes to Bitcoin’s protocol, resulting in two separate chains—one that follows the old protocol, and the other that adopts the new one. Forks can be categorized as hard forks (which create a new cryptocurrency) and soft forks (which maintain compatibility with older versions). Notable examples include Bitcoin Cash and Bitcoin SV, both of which emerged from significant forks of the original Bitcoin blockchain.
Bitcoin’s Scalability Solutions
Scalability remains a critical issue for Bitcoin as transaction volume increases. Solutions such as the Lightning Network are being developed to facilitate faster, cheaper transactions by enabling off-chain handling while maintaining Bitcoin’s security and decentralization principles. This layer 2 solution allows users to create payment channels between each other, alleviating congestion on the main Bitcoin network.
